  • Instructional Designer

    Goodwill Southeast Georgia (Savannah, GA)



    Apply Now

    The Instructional Designer develops engaging and effective training content and curriculum for staff and community workshops using established instructional design principles. This role partners closely with subject matter experts to ensure course materials are accurate, relevant, and aligned with organizational goals. By incorporating multimedia elements such as online modules, videos, and interactive learning resources, the Instructional Designer enhances the overall learning experience while continuously evaluating and improving training materials based on feedback and assessment outcomes. This position also maintains an organized library of training resources and stays current with emerging trends and best practices in instructional design to support innovative learning solutions.

    Your Typical Day

    + Design, develop, and update training content and curriculum for staff and community workshops.

    + Apply instructional design models and adult learning principles to create effective learning experiences.

    + Collaborate with subject matter experts to ensure accuracy, relevance, and alignment of course materials.

    + Develop multimedia learning assets including e-learning modules, videos, and interactive resources.

    + Evaluate training effectiveness through participant feedback and assessment data.

    + Revise and enhance training materials to support continuous improvement.

    + Maintain an organized and accessible library of training resources.

    + Manage multiple instructional design projects simultaneously while meeting deadlines.

    + Stay informed on industry trends, tools, and best practices in instructional design.

    + Support virtual and in-person learning initiatives as needed.

    What You’ll Need

    + Bachelor’s degree or specialized certifications in Instructional Design, Education, or a related field.

    + Three or more years of experience designing training content and curriculum.

    + Proficiency with e-learning authoring tools and multimedia design platforms.

    + Strong working knowledge of digital tools and training design software such as Articulate Storyline, Adobe Captivate, Canva, virtual collaboration tools, and Microsoft Office.

    + Demonstrated understanding of adult learning principles and instructional design models such as ADDIE, SAM, and Bloom’s Taxonomy.

    + Experience collaborating effectively with subject matter experts.

    + Strong project management and organizational skills.

    + Ability to manage multiple training projects concurrently.

    + Ability to evaluate and revise training materials based on feedback and outcomes.
